IMPHAL(PTI): Two persons including a police commando, were killed and at least three villages were set ablaze in separate incidents in Manipur’s Imphal, Tamenglong and Churae handpur districts Oct.1.

Deputy inspector general of police (operations), W.K.Lengen, told reporters that two unknown youths entered hotel hill view at Shingjamel area here and shot at police commando, P.Basanta Singh who died on the spot.

The killers escaped and their identity was yet to be established, Lengen said adding that a villager identified as Daising Maring of Lamdan Kabui Naga village was killed by some unknown persons who had set ablaze the village Located under Churachandpur district. Meanwhile, an official report from Kohima said suspected underground guerillas stormed the new police lines in Zunheboto in neighboring Nagaland Thursday night and looted a huge cache of an sand ammunition including 30, 303 rifles, a sten gun, one revolveranda LMG, Four persons were killed in a clash between NSCN (Khaplang) and NSCN (IssacMuviah) activistsat Huntso village in Nagaland’s Wokha district, the report said. At least 35 houses of Nachao Kabui village were set ablaze in Senapati district. Two buildings of the state sericulture department were also gutted, official sources: Said.
